What Are Organization Users?

Organization Users are sub-accounts that belong to your main EasyRinger account. As the account owner, you can invite team members by email and assign each of them a specific EasyRinger phone number. Once they accept their invitation and log in, they can fully manage their assigned number — handling calls, messages, and settings — all without any access to your other numbers or account details.


Think of it like giving each person on your team their own dedicated business phone line, all managed under one roof. You stay in control of the account while your team members handle the day-to-day communications on their assigned numbers.

How to Add an Organization User

To get started, navigate to Account > Organization in your EasyRinger dashboard. You'll see a list of your current organization users, along with two options to add new ones: the "New" button to add a user manually, or the "Upload" button to import multiple users at once via a file.


When adding a new user manually, just click the "New" button. A simple form will appear asking for the new user's first name, last name, and email address. Hit "Invite" and EasyRinger will send them an invitation to join your organization. Once they accept, their status will update to "Active" and they'll be ready to use their number.


If you need to add several users at once, the "Upload" option lets you bring in a list in bulk, saving you from adding them one by one.

Assigning a Phone Number to a User

Once a user has been added to your organization, you can assign them a specific phone number from your account. In the user's profile, you'll find an "Assignments" section with a dropdown to select their dedicated number. From that point on, the number will show as "Assigned" in your Numbers Setup page — and only that user will be able to manage it.

Managing Your Organization Users

At any time, you can view, edit, or remove users from the Organization page. Each user's profile shows their personal information, the date their invitation was sent, and when they accepted it. If you need to update a user's name or email, just click the edit icon next to their name in the list.


If a user leaves your team or no longer needs access, you can remove them from the organization. Their number will then be freed up for reassignment or management directly from your account.
